Skip to main content
cancel
Showing results for 
Search instead for 
Did you mean: 

Grow your Fabric skills and prepare for the DP-600 certification exam by completing the latest Microsoft Fabric challenge.

Reply
Syndicate_Admin
Administrator
Administrator

Problema de límite de memoria de solicitud: SSAS de conexión en vivo

Querida comunidad

Quiero conectar mis cubos de SSAS a Power BI Desktop y al principio funciona. Los problemas surgen al seleccionar datos para una tabla o gráfico. Recibo un error "la visualización no se puede mostrar" y los detalles detrás dicen "dbpropmsmdrequestmemorylimit property was not recognized ".

Ahora, ya estaba investigando mucho y no encontré la fuente exacta del problema. Parece que este tema no es muy popular.

1. Posible problema: Mi versión de SSAS (2014) no lleva la propiedad "QueryMemoryLimit" y, por lo tanto, no se recuperan datos

2. Posible problema: Los datos son demasiado grandes y se superan los límites de memoria

3. Posible problema: Tal vez problemas de seguridad, pero muy poco probable ya que estoy conectado a la base de datos

Es importante que sepa que puedo realizar consultas directas de todas las tablas de SQL Server sin problemas.

Laurin_0-1692256607933.png

¡Muchas gracias por su ayuda!

4 REPLIES 4
Syndicate_Admin
Administrator
Administrator

He encontrado la solución, bastante simple, solo vaya a Opciones de Power BI, el archivo actual en las simulaciones de límite de consulta, seleccione "Sin límites de consulta"

patoduck_0-1697062925812.png

entonces simplemente funcionará.

patoduck_1-1697063025702.png

dbpropmsmdrequestmemorylimit es una nueva característica de SQL 2016 y versiones posteriores, Power BI lo usa para simular los límites de consulta, solo para olvidar que las versiones anteriores de SQL no lo tienen, por lo que es de esperar que puedan establecer de forma predeterminada "Sin límites de consulta" cuando detecten una versión anterior.



Syndicate_Admin
Administrator
Administrator

Tengo el mismo problema, conectándome a Analysis Services 2014 con Power BI.
No tenemos esa propiedad en SQL 2014

DbpropMsmdRequestMemoryLimit

Reemplaza el valor de la propiedad del servidor para una conexión.

Especificada en kilobytes, esta propiedad puede reducir la cantidad de memoria utilizada durante una consulta desde la memoria máxima permitida (especificada como porcentaje) en QueryMemoryLimit. No puede aumentar la cantidad de memoria utilizada más allá de la memoria máxima permitida especificada en QueryMemoryLimit.




patoduck_0-1693731365247.pngpatoduck_1-1693731391913.pngpatoduck_2-1693731409412.pngpatoduck_3-1693731415531.png

Syndicate_Admin
Administrator
Administrator

¡Gracias por su respuesta! ¿Sabe dónde especificar o incluso agregar la propiedad? No lo tengo actualmente en mi instancia de SSAS....

Syndicate_Admin
Administrator
Administrator

@Laurin , Esta es una propiedad de propósito especial: verifique que la haya usado; En caso afirmativo, asegúrese de que tiene el valor correcto

https://learn.microsoft.com/en-us/analysis-services/instances/connection-string-properties-analysis-...

Helpful resources

Announcements
RTI Forums Carousel3

New forum boards available in Real-Time Intelligence.

Ask questions in Eventhouse and KQL, Eventstream, and Reflex.

MayPowerBICarousel

Power BI Monthly Update - May 2024

Check out the May 2024 Power BI update to learn about new features.